Luxurious Barefoot Contessa Baked Shrimp Scampi Recipe
- Total Time: 32 minutes
- Yield: 4 1x
Description
Barefoot Contessa’s baked shrimp scampi recipe delivers Mediterranean coastal charm with elegant simplicity. Garlic-infused butter and white wine create a luxurious sauce that perfectly complements succulent shrimp you will savor to the last bite.
Ingredients
- 900g (2 lbs) shrimp, large, peeled, deveined, butterflied, tails on
- 170g (12 tbsps/1½ sticks) unsalted butter, room temperature
- 3 tbsps extra-virgin olive oil
- 60g (⅔ cup) panko breadcrumbs
- 4 cloves garlic, minced (approximately 4 teaspoons)
- 2 shallots, finely minced (approximately ¼ cup)
- 3 tbsps fresh parsley, minced
- 2 tbsps dry white wine
- 2 tbsps freshly squeezed lemon juice
- 2 teaspoons sea salt
- 1 teaspoon fresh rosemary, minced
- 1 teaspoon freshly ground black pepper
- 1 teaspoon lemon zest
- 1 large egg yolk
- ¼ teaspoon crushed red chilli flakes
- Lemon wedges, for serving
- 400g linguine pasta, cooked according to package instructions (optional)
Instructions
- Preparation: Preheat oven to 428°F, positioning rack in middle for consistent heat distribution.
- Marination: Combine shrimp with olive oil, white wine, salt, and pepper. Allow ingredients to meld at room temperature for 10-15 minutes, infusing seafood with robust flavors.
- Butter Mixture: Whisk softened butter with garlic, shallots, parsley, rosemary, chilli flakes, lemon zest, lemon juice, egg yolk, panko breadcrumbs, salt, and pepper until creating a harmonious, aromatic blend.
- Arrangement: Layer shrimp in a single, elegant configuration within a 14-inch oval oven-safe dish, positioning cut sides downward with tails centered. Pour remaining marinade evenly across seafood.
- Topping: Spread butter mixture generously over shrimp, ensuring complete and luxurious coverage that creates a textured, flavorful blanket.
- Roasting: Bake for 10-12 minutes until shrimp transform into vibrant pink and become effervescently hot.
- Finishing: Optional broiling for 1-2 minutes creates a golden-brown crust; monitor carefully to prevent burning.
- Serving: Transfer immediately onto linguine, garnishing with fresh lemon wedges for a zesty, visual enhancement.
Notes
- Marinate Mindfully: Allow shrimp to absorb flavors at room temperature for 10-15 minutes, which helps develop deeper, more complex taste profiles and ensures even seasoning.
- Butter Blend Brilliance: Soften butter completely before mixing to guarantee a smooth, homogeneous compound that distributes evenly and creates a luxurious coating for the shrimp.
- Precision Positioning: Arrange shrimp with cut sides facing down and tails pointing center to promote uniform cooking and create an elegant presentation that captures guests’ attention.
- Golden Broil Caution: Watch carefully during optional broiling stage, as mere seconds can transform a perfect dish into a burnt offering; golden-brown crust requires constant vigilance.
